  • The BIND DNS server has already been deprecated and removed from Plesk for Windows.
    If a Plesk for Windows server is still using BIND, the upgrade to Plesk Obsidian 18.0.70 will be unavailable until the administrator switches the DNS server to Microsoft DNS. We strongly recommend transitioning to Microsoft DNS within the next 6 weeks, before the Plesk 18.0.70 release.
  • The Horde component is removed from Plesk Installer. We recommend switching to another webmail software supported in Plesk.

Resolved Web Server's Default Page shown instead of website when accessing via domain

I have setup several domains. The website of one domain doesn't show up. Instead, only the plesk default page is shown.

This problem seems to come up often. I have read many posts in the forum about this and tried many things already, none of which worked:
  • plesk repair fs
  • plesk repair web
  • Hosting-Type: Website
  • Website-Status: Active
  • all Apache and nginx settings on default
  • SSL/TLS disabled
  • checked IP for VirtualHost in /etc/apache2/plesk.conf.d/forwarding/example.com_httpd.conf
I have no idea what else to try. On a side note, when I set the Hosting Type to Forwarding, that also has no effect. I still see the plesk default page.

hello @kongo09 ,
what will happen if you try open this domain from the same server?
I mean execute at the Plesk server where this domain hosted something like curl Example Domain ?

Is the correct IP address displayed at the domain main info page ?
Is domain correctly resolves from the machine where you are doing your checks ?

Also please check that you do not have enabled custom panel URL at Tools & Settings > Customize Plesk URL.
